Greek Coins. Attica, Athens.
Tetradrachm circa 465, AR 17.15 g. Head of Athena r., wearing crested Attic helmet decorated with spiral palmette and three olive leaves. Rev. ΑΘΕ Owl standing r., with closed wings, head facing; behind, olive sprig with one berry and crescent. All within incuse square. Svoronos pl. 10. Starr Group VB.
A portrait of excellent style struck on very fresh metal.
Light iridescent tone and good extremely fine
Ex Lanz sale 62, 1992, 260. From the collection of an aesthete.
